The global aircraft flight control system market is poised for robust expansion over the forecast period, driven by rising aircraft production, increasing air passenger traffic, and continuous advancements in avionics technologies. According to industry estimates, the global aircraft flight control system market size is likely to be valued at US$ 21.6 billion in 2026 and is projected to reach US$ 45.7 billion by 2033, registering a strong compound annual growth rate (CAGR) of 11.3% during the forecast period from 2026 to 2033. Aircraft flight control systems play a critical role in ensuring aircraft stability, maneuverability, and safety by managing control surfaces such as ailerons, elevators, rudders, and spoilers. The growing emphasis on flight safety, fuel efficiency, and automation has significantly increased the adoption of advanced flight control technologies across commercial, military, and general aviation segments. The transition from conventional mechanical systems to fly-by-wire and increasingly to fly-by-wire-by-light systems has further strengthened market momentum. Key factors driving market growth include the rapid expansion of the global commercial aviation fleet, rising defense budgets across major economies, and increased investments in next-generation aircraft programs. Additionally, the growing demand for unmanned aerial vehicles (UAVs), urban air mobility platforms, and advanced air mobility solutions is creating new avenues for flight control system manufacturers. Airlines’ focus on operational efficiency, reduced pilot workload, and enhanced situational awareness is also contributing to the steady integration of advanced digital flight control architectures.
